Playful Petals


Here's one of the cards I made while we were at our cabin over the 4th of July. This set is on the dormant list- sadly. I used all new In Colors to complete this fun card. I made a few of these cards. I love the new In Colors...they are so rich and cheery.

Recipe: Playful Petals and All Holidays stamp sets, Rich Razzleberry, Crushed Curry, Melon Mambo, Soft Suede and Pretty in Pink card stock, Razzleberry Lemonade DS paper, Soft Suede and Melon Mambo ink, Rich Regals brads, white gel pen and Crushed Curry polka dot grosgrain ribbon.
